A divorce decree is the order that a judge enters in court ending a marriage. A divorce certificate is the official record that confirms that a divorce has been granted. So a divorce certificate is issued after a divorce decree is entered by the judge.
If you are facing a family law case, such as divorce or child custody, the requests for legal orders that you or the other party make to the court before your court date are called motions. A motion is a document filed with the Court asking the Court to take a specific action for you, or the other party.

In divorce court, you will hear numerous terms thrown about. One that may confuse you is that of the motion. A motion is a legal action that an attorney takes to get an issue into the courtroom and for a judge to rule on it.
The outcome of a motion hearing can have docHub implications for the case, as it may determine what evidence will be admissible, what legal standards will apply, or even whether the case will proceed to trial.
